Teine Ski Resort Tour from Sapporo
Teine Ski Resort is the largest ski resort in the suburbs of Sapporo (the former venue of the Winter Olympics). It is very suitable for beginner skiers who are visiting Hokkaido for the first time or who have just started skiing. The high-quality slopes and convenient location make it an ideal choice for hosting a beginner ski training camp. The professional one-day training will help students master the basic skills of skiing, gain an in-depth understanding of ski equipment, and systematically master basic skiing skills to prepare for future challenges in powder snow. Sapporo Teine Ski Resort:
Altitude: 1023 meters
Number of ski runs: 15 ski runs (4 beginner/7 intermediate/4 advanced)
Total slide length: 15.2 km
Number of cable cars: 9
Average temperature:
December: -4°C / 24.8°F
January: -6°C / 21.2°F
February: -6°C / 21.2°F
March: -2°C / 28.4°F
